What this skill does


# Outlook Suite

Automates Microsoft Outlook operations across email, calendar, contacts, tasks, and notes using PowerShell COM objects. 62 scripts organized into 5 focused modules.

## Prerequisites

- Microsoft Outlook installed on Windows (scripts can start Outlook if needed)
- PowerShell 5.1+ (included in Windows 10/11)
- Exchange Server or Microsoft 365 for some features (shared mailboxes, free/busy, rooms, task assignment)

## Safety Rules

1. **Never auto-send** — all send operations require `-Confirm` parameter
2. **Never delete without confirmation** — always confirm with the user before running delete scripts
3. **Draft-first for compose** — create as draft, show the user, then send only after approval
4. **Verify targets** — when acting on a specific item, confirm the subject/recipient with the user before modifying
5. **Prefer EntryID** — always use EntryID over Index when targeting items (Index numbers shift as new items arrive)

## Item Targeting Pattern

All modules use **EntryID** as the primary method to target specific items. EntryID is a permanent, unique identifier that never changes.

**Workflow:**
1. Run a listing or search script to discover items (many return EntryID directly; for mail, prefer `outlook-find.ps1` for stable EntryIDs)
2. Use the EntryID from the results to target a specific item in action scripts

```powershell
# Step 1: Find the item
powershell -File outlook-find.ps1 -From "[email protected]" -Days 3

# Step 2: Act on it using EntryID from results
powershell -File outlook-read-body.ps1 -EntryID "00000000..."
```

Action scripts also accept `-Index` as a fallback, but EntryID is strongly preferred for accuracy.

## Modules

This suite is organized into 5 self-contained modules. Each module has its own detailed documentation with full parameter tables, examples, and reference data. **Load the relevant module documentation based on what the user needs.**

### Email — [outlook-mail/SKILL.md](../outlook-mail/SKILL.md)

The largest module (35 scripts). Handles all email operations:

- **Find and target** — `outlook-find.ps1` for EntryID discovery with rich filtering
- **Read and search** — read inbox, read full body, search, advanced search
- **Compose and send** — draft, update draft, send, send-as, reply, forward, voting buttons
- **Organize** — move, delete, mark read/unread, conversation view, print
- **Flags and metadata** — flag, unflag, importance, sensitivity, save-as
- **Categories** — list, create, assign, remove, delete categories
- **Scheduling** — schedule send, request receipts, recall messages
- **Account management** — folders, accounts, rules, out-of-office, attachment save

### Calendar — [outlook-calendar/SKILL.md](../outlook-calendar/SKILL.md)

10 scripts for calendar and meeting management:

- **Events** — list, create, update, delete appointments
- **Meetings** — respond to invites, manage attendees, forward meetings
- **Recurring events** — create with daily/weekly/monthly/yearly patterns
- **Availability** — check free/busy status, find available rooms

### Contacts — [outlook-contacts/SKILL.md](../outlook-contacts/SKILL.md)

7 scripts for contact management:

- **Browse and search** — list contacts, search by name/email/company
- **Manage** — create, update, delete contacts
- **Extras** — add/remove contact photos, export as vCard

### Tasks — [outlook-tasks/SKILL.md](../outlook-tasks/SKILL.md)

6 scripts for task management:

- **Browse** — list tasks with status/priority filtering
- **Manage** — create, update, complete, delete tasks
- **Delegate** — assign tasks to others (requires Exchange)

### Notes — [outlook-notes/SKILL.md](../outlook-notes/SKILL.md)

4 scripts for Outlook sticky notes:

- **Browse** — list notes with color and date filtering
- **Manage** — create, read full content, delete notes
